FEATURES  
Efficiency up to 88%  
4:1 wide input voltage range  
1500VDC isolation  
Six-sided metal shield  
Short circuit protection  
(automatic recovery)

DESIGN CONSIDERATIONS  
1) Recommended circuit  
All the URC_D-30WR2 Series have been tested according to the following recommended test circuit before leaving the factory (see Figure 4).  
If you want to further decrease the input/output ripple, you can increase a capacitance-values properly or choose capacitors with low ESR, but the  
total capacitance of the filter capacitor must not exceed the Max. Capacitive Load.  
Recommend external capacitor see table 1.

Note:  
1. Min. load shouldn't be less than 5%, otherwise ripple maybe increased dramatically, If the product operates under min. load, it may not be  
guaranteed to meet all specifications listed. Operation under minimum load will not damage the converter.  
2. Recommended Dual output models unbalanced load is ≤±5%, If the product operates >±5%, it may not be guaranteed to meet all specifications  
listed. Please contact our technical support for more details.  
3. Max. Capacitive Load is tested at input voltage range and full load.  
4. All specifications measured at Ta=25°C, humidity<75%, nominal input voltage and rated output load unless otherwise specified.
